how to map a drive to your ftp site

Engadget have a step by step guide on how to map a drive to your ftp site. This is well looking into if you maintain a web site or even if you want to take advantage of that web space that came with your isp for personal storage.

‘Transferring files to and from your blog’s webserver can become a nuisance. Most of the pain is from having to use an FTP program to move your files instead of the file manager you are accustom to. Novell’s NetDrive can make this file juggling almost transparent. NetDrive lets you map your FTP server just like a local drive. Manage your files exactly like you would your offline files and NetDrive will do the uploading and downloading almost transparently.’
